Abstract
A servo controlled trolling motor steering system provides improved speed and steering control. The system includes apparatus for mounting the motor on a boat for rotation about an axis to effect steering of the boat. A foot pedal includes a base and a foot pad pivotally mounted to the base, the foot pad being pivotal by a user to command a desired steering direction. A membrane potentiometer senses rotational position of the motor to develop an electrical signal representative of the rotational position, the signal comprising a steering feedback signal. A second membrane potentiometer senses pivotal position of the foot pad relative to the base to develop an electrical signal representative of the pivotal position, the signal comprising a steering command signal. A steering control is mounted to the mounting apparatus for steering the trolling motor, including a servo driven gear set for rotating the trolling motor and an electrical control responsive to the steering command signal and the steering feedback signal for actuating the servo to rotate the trolling motor to steer the boat.

5. An electrical trolling motor control system comprising:
-
means for mounting a trolling motor on a boat to effect propulsion of the boat; a foot pedal including a base and a motor actuator movably mounted relative to the base, said motor actuator being actuatable by a user to command motor energization; an electrical contact mounted in said foot pedal, said contact being actuated by said motor actuator to control energization of the trolling motor; and electrical control means mounted to said mounting means for controlling said trolling motor, including a control relay electrically connected to and driven by said contact, said control relay providing power to said trolling motor responsive to actuation of said motor actuator. - View Dependent Claims (6, 7)
